The job of a commercial pilot is the most glamorous and exciting job in aviation. It attracts many youngsters as it provides opportunity to travel around the globe. However, the job of a commercial pilot makes him/her responsible for the aircraft he/she flies and the lives of passengers. The initial training is for 8 to 12 months depending on various factors like the country and the flight school chosen for the purpose of training.

A 12th grade with Mathematics and Physics and a 50% aggregate is the basic requirement to apply for a flight course. There is also a series of medical tests to be cleared before starting the course. Some flight schools may require a higher percentage, and some airlines may require a 3 or 4 year degree.
Piloting is serious business. While it certainly carries considerable charm, adventure and prestige, it also involves responsibility and risk. Flight training includes training of various manoeuvres like stalls, slow flight, steep turns, various types of take-off and landing techniques, emergency procedures, tracking and intercepting courses, fuel calculations, weight and balance calculations, abnormal attitudes of flight etc.

With the introduction of new low cost airlines, the aviation industry has gained a new momentum worldwide. An airline could initially hire you as a Trainee First Officer and then after a period of 6 months promote you as the first officer. After gaining airline experience, the airline would promote you to a captain after a period of 3-5 years.
The demand for skilled, qualified pilots is ever present throughout the world. As governments plan to widen the air services network, the demand for this profession continues to grow. The employment opportunities in this profession are available in the government and private airlines (domestic & international), cargo planes, charter planes, private planes.

As a commercial pilot with the right number of flying hours, the opportunities are immense. Besides flying a commercial airline, you could opt to fly for a cargo company such as Blue Dart, take up corporate/business flying or work as a flight instructor at flying clubs, or flight school.

Commercial Pilots get attractive remuneration and incentives. The starting monthly salary of a commercial pilot ranges from Rs. 40,000 to Rs. 150,000 per month depending on the airline and experience. The earning includes special benefits in form of contributory provident fund, gratuity and medical facilities. They are also entitled to a range of benefits and allowances in addition to housing, medical and out- station allowances, as well as free or concessional air passages for their immediate family and dependants. Pay scales of commercial pilots in the public sector organisations depend on the grade level of the positions. Earning is even higher in private international airlines.
There is also an extra pay per every extra monthly hour. Allowances include housing, transportation, family education, medical, dental, life insurance etc.
